13 juillet 2025
Quality start in pitching duel
Ray allowed two runs on three hits and two walks while striking out six over six innings in a no-decision versus the Dodgers on Sunday.
Analyse
Ray was close to taking a hard-luck loss, but Luis Matos' game-tying homer in the ninth inning spared him. Ray was strong, only allowing an RBI double to Freddie Freeman and a solo home run to Miguel Rojas in terms of damage, but the southpaw wasn't quite as sharp as Yoshinobu Yamamoto, who pitched seven scoreless frames. Since the start of June, Ray has allowed just 19 runs (16 earned) over 48.2 innings, good for a 2.96 ERA. That's a little worse than his overall mark this year -- he's at a 2.65 ERA, 1.08 WHIP and 128:44 K:BB through 119 innings over 20 starts. Ray was named an All-Star this year but won't pitch in Tuesday's game since he started Sunday.
9 juillet 2025
Steady in no-decision
Ray allowed a run on four hits and three walks while striking out five over 5.2 innings in a no-decision versus the Phillies on Tuesday.
Analyse
Ray came up an out short of a quality start, but he was pulled at 99 pitches (63 strikes). He wasn't scored upon until the sixth inning, when he gave up an RBI double to Otto Kemp, which ended his start. Ray has allowed 11 runs (10 earned) over his last 31.2 innings as he continues to give the Giants a chance to win every time he's on the mound. He's given up no more than four runs in any start, and he's surrendered that many just three times all season. The southpaw is at a 2.63 ERA, 1.10 WHIP and 122:42 K:BB across 113 innings through 19 starts.
